How much does it cost to rent a home in Fairburn?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Fairburn 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,345 | $800 | $2,000 |
Fairburn 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,000 | $1,350 | $3,700 |
Fairburn 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,343 | $1,640 | $3,600 |
Fairburn 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,798 | $2,375 | $3,520 |
Fairburn 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,868 | $2,525 | $3,749 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Fairburn
What type of rentals are currently available in Fairburn?
There are currently 68 Apartments for Rent in Fairburn, GA with pricing that ranges from $900 to $3,750. There are also 221 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Fairburn ranging from $800 to $3,749.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Fairburn?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Fairburn ranges from $800 to $3,749 with an average monthly rent of $2,275.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Fairburn?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Fairburn range from $1,250 to $3,750,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,350 to $3,700.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,640 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,717.
